Shopping del Sol

Asunción, Paraguay
Shopping del Sol, the largest mall in Asunción, Paraguay, encompasses 180 stores and receives around 600,000 visitors per month. Because of the large volume of visitors and merchandise sold at the mall, maintaining a secure environment is a primary focus.

The establishment needed an expansion, which led to thinking about adapting the existing security solutions and integrating them with new ones according to the requirements of its new design. To achieve this goal, (Tyco Security Products, now part of Johnson Controls) was the best choice.

Introduction

The Shopping del Sol is the first shopping center in Paraguay, which is located in one of the main avenues of Asunción; and with the recent expansion to 49,000 m2 it becomes the main one in the city.

It is distributed on two levels with a fine design that integrates modern construction with natural spaces that enhance the exuberant environmental richness of the country, which attracts a large number of people every day.

With its 180 stores, Shopping del Sol saw the need to implement a state-of-the-art security system that would provide confidence to the more than 600,000 monthly visitors who come to this shopping, entertainment, and leisure location.

Taking these characteristics into account, security was a priority for the Shopping, which commissioned Keeper, the security system integrator based in Paraguay, to update and integrate this technology, so that the entire shopping center would be protected by solutions last generation.

Challenges

With the recent expansion of the Shopping del Sol facilities, its size doubled, which is why new security coverage was needed and it was essential to achieve integration with all existing solutions.

The previous system of the shopping center was composed of 4 DVRs Intellex DVMS of 16 channels, 10 PTZ cameras and 34 American Dynamics fixed cameras. Basically, the CCTV System worked separately from the other systems, and its functionality was not adequate to guarantee security in an establishment that was going to have that level of growth.

The main objective of the project was to establish the mechanism for the transition of the existing analog system, and based on Intellex for its future migration to IP. For this reason, this expansion was based on the victor platform, which allows both technologies to converge and facilitates the gradual migration from analog.

In addition, it was desired to integrate the fire area into the operation, implementing the graphic interface for it within victor and linking it with CCTV.

The parking area also had a considerable expansion, having a total of 1,600 spaces both in the front and in the back, which implied important challenges to achieve complete security in these spaces.

The solution

The expansion of Shopping del Sol required the integration of existing security solutions and readapting them for the needs of its new design.

"For this reason, we chose the Tyco Security Products brand from Johnson Controls," said Gabriel Giussani, general manager of Shopping del Sol. "We appreciate above all that it allowed us to integrate the new video surveillance systems with addressable and monitorable sensors with the systems we had originally mounted from cameras (also from the Tyco Security Products product portfolio), where we primarily relied.

Taking into account the requirements and needs of Shopping del Sol, victor was chosen as a system unifier, in order to preserve the Intellex DVR's that covered the oldest part of the shopping center with fixed and mobile cameras from American Dynamics, which was completed a few years ago. one year with Video Edge NVRS supporting Illustra cameras, and now integrated with 2 Exacq NVR's with a set of 200+ megapixel cameras mostly Illustra, complemented by Arecont 40 megapixel panoramic cameras in the parking lots.

Victor also made it possible to integrate the Simplex 4100ES Fire Detection Panel, which has expanded its initial 600 points to about 1,800 points of installed capacity. In turn, the panel has been expanded in capacity to cover the entire Mall, and the Carbon Monoxide detectors in the parking area have been connected to it.


The comfortable accesses as well as the vehicular accesses have been covered with megapixel cameras that are recorded in NVR's Exacq. The interior, with more than 180 stores of financial institutions, jewelry stores and stores of more than 60 top-level brands, are covered by high-quality cameras that allow efficient surveillance with high-resolution images.

During the expansion project, new digital cameras were incorporated, existing sections of the Shopping Center were also reinforced with digital technology, and everything was integrated naturally, without adaptation problems.

At the same time, a new monitoring room was also implemented that unifies all the existing analog with the new IP-based. This allows having a single central with a single monitoring tool that provides greater ease for the security operators of the Shopping.

Security in the expanded Shopping center is centered on the monitoring room, which is cataloged as a model in Paraguay. Previously, the security of the Shopping was based mainly on human resources that were physically present in the shopping center and the video surveillance was simply a reinforcement. Today, however, the heart is the monitoring room that is complemented by human resources to take immediate action in the event of an incident.

The future

The project has been designed to provide excellent management in the operation of security systems, selecting victor as a platform to integrate the existing and anticipate future growth, both in equipment and in software implementations such as analytical video.

In the short term, it is planned to implement an access control system that integrates with victor and manages all the security of the mall.

As a goal of the project, Shopping del Sol aims to have an absolute security system in all aspects: fire, detection and monitoring, thus achieving total integrated control of all spaces, which makes it a great challenge for the size of the establishment.

The Customer - Shopping del Sol

The Shopping del Sol is the first Shopping Center in Paraguay, which is located in one of the main avenues of Asunción; and with the recent extension it becomes the main shopping center of the city.

It was inaugurated on October 19, 1995 and currently has more than 180 stores of financial institutions, jewelry stores, a food court and more than 60 top-level brands.
